Never Before In History

http://www2.pitnet.net/primarysources/never.html
by
Gary Amos and Richard Gardiner


If you like THE AMERICAN COLONISTS LIBRARY, you need to read Never Before in History. This important and scholarly new book documents the way in which the American colonial experience was permeated with religion. This is a must read for anyone interested in understanding the dominant socio-political and socio-cultural milieu of early America.

About the authors :

Dr. Gary Amos - Associate Professor, Regent University Law School; holds a Juris Doctor degree and a B.A. in history, pre-law, and theology. He is a member of the Bar of the Commonwealth of Virginia . Dr. Amos has published several works dealing with the the history of the religious background of the common law and its relationship to American political theory. Richard Gardiner - Ph.D. Candidate, Marquette University; B.A. (Magna Cum Laude) University of Maryland --College Park; M.Div., Princeton Theological Seminary ; History Teacher's Certification, Princeton University . While at Princeton Theological Seminary, Richard Gardiner re-founded and edited The Princeton Theological Review, now in its 7th year. Mr. Gardiner has published a number of journal and periodical articles related to the study of American History.
